tmux session manager for my development workflow. Spins up a pre-configured session with windows for the editor, two pi agent instances, and a general 3-pane split window for scripts, gitflow, general-use.
editor— launches$EDITOR(defaults to Neovim)pi— two side-by-side panes runningpiextra— three panes for git, scripts, and otherwise general-use panes
dev # Launch session for current directory
dev -p <path> # Launch session for a directory
dev -h # Show helpSession names are derived from the working directory name (e.g., dev-myproject), so multiple sessions can exist simultaneously.
./install.shHelper to install the dev script to ~/.local/bin and make it executable. Ensure ~/.local/bin is in $PATH.
